WebDec 12, 2016 · Select Setup from the menu screen and press OK on the remote. Select Installation and press OK on the remote. Select Network and press Ok on the remote. Select Network setting assistant and press OK on the remote. Select Start Now and press OK on the remote. Select Wireless and press OK on the remote. WebOct 10, 2005 · Windows Media Connect delivers media files to devices that support the UPnP protocol. These devices include digital audio receivers, connected DVD players, set-top boxes, and more. After you install Windows Media Connect 2.0, you may have to restart your computer.
